Ask HN: How do you share passwords around your organization?

7 pointsby terichoover 10 years ago
Specifically common passwords for servers, VPN accounts, test web accounts, etc.

Overall we try not to. Make it so everyone has their own login&#x2F;password so you can control access and limit liability now. The problem with shared credentials is you do not know who did what and in the end that can bite you. Also, it can become a nightmare when you need to update a password to keep things secure and finding out who needs it and who has it etc.<p>And almost always, when you share a password the pain of updating it becomes so great you stop and then everything becomes even less secure.<p>If you must do it for some reason, I&#x27;d suggest trying an app like 1password or similar and sharing the vault between computers.
